Executive team,

We are recording a write-down on unsold Ferrowave units at the Callendon warehouse. Obsolete stock accumulated faster than forecast after the Ferrowave 2 transition. Impact lands in Q3 results; auditors at Brannick & Hale have reviewed the methodology and concur.

No restatement of prior periods is required. Ops will dispose of remaining units via the Torvale liquidation channel by quarter end.

Board materials will reflect the adjusted figures. The confidential note below outlines how this affects our plans for next year.

management briefing: Only 33 of the 504 pilot accounts renewed Holox, so a churn review is set for August 1. Fenysix Logistics is in early talks to buy Zoroxix Group for about $459.9 million.

Vendor note: Tallowgate Systems — deploy-status chat bot

Tallowgate supplies and hosts the Quibble bot that posts deploy status into our engineering chat channels. The contract renews annually each March; usage is flat-rate, so no per-message tracking is needed. Tallowgate handles uptime and bot credentials; we only manage the channel mappings, which live in the infra config repo. For outages, renewal questions, or feature requests, contact their account services team directly by mail.

escalation mailbox, kaweg-kahif: druwyn.sordor@nelvroworks.corp

Hey, welcome aboard! Quick handover on the Quillfeather circuit breaker. It wraps every call to the upstream Tarnwick Pricing API and trips after five consecutive failures, then half-opens after 30 seconds. Don't touch the thresholds without pinging the platform channel first — Marisol tuned them during the spring outage and they're fragile. Config lives in the breaker-policies repo; deploys go out with the nightly train. Full failure-mode notes and the trip history live on the internal wiki page here.

wiki page, hawep-fajop: https://jira.tolvaqsys.internal/projects/projects/pages/pages